Buck resignation triggers Colorado special election shuffle, Boebert maneuvers to safer seat while abortion rights remain a flashpoint
-
Rep. Ken Buck is resigning his seat early, leaving the GOP House majority even narrower and triggering a special election.
-
Rep. Lauren Boebert narrowly won re-election in 2022 but opted to run in the safer CO-4 district after Buck's resignation.
-
Boebert chose not to run in the CO-4 special election in June, avoiding having to immediately give up her CO-3 seat.
-
By not running in the special, Boebert made it harder for herself in 2024 when she'll likely face that election's winner.
